Abstract
ZrB2-SiC/ZrO2(3Y) functionally graded material (FGM) was prepared by spark plasma sintering (SPS). The pre-designed graphite die with special outline dimensional control can give rise to a temperature gradient sintering. The microstructure and properties of SPS-sintered FGM were investigated. The hardness and composition distribution across the entire layers were evaluated. Noticeably partially stabilized ZrO2 with a gradient composition distribution in the FGM was favorable for toughening and reinforcing the individual graded layers.
